    CRUDE PROTEIN LEVELS IN THE DIETS OF TAMBAQUI, COLOSSOMA MACROPOMUM (CUVIER, 1818), FINGERLINGS by CHARLYAN DE SOUSA LIMA (6141971)

    Published 2018
    “…Quadratic effects of elevated CP levels on body fat and body fat deposition were observed at minimum CP levels of 26.55% and 23.77%, respectively; and on body protein, body protein deposition, and nitrogen retention efficiency at maximum CP levels of 29.26%, 32.50%, and 27.21%, respectively. We conclude that a CP level of 31.57% is recommended for the diets of tambaqui fingerlings weighing between 0.35 and 15.11 g, which corresponds to a digestible energy:CP ratio of 9.50 kcal DE/g CP.…”
